Not all careers require skills in public speaking. There for not all college curricula have classes in public speaking or require it for other classes. During my undergraduate program (Engineering) I think I had to give a total of 4 predications to the class over 4 years (1 a year). I don’t like public speaking either, but one a year won’t kill you.

In my graduate school program (MBA) there where a few more presentations but that is to be expected based on the curricula.

Just find something to do that does not involve public speaking and you wont have to do much of it in college.
